Output 52d714854583231138fad21c8783fccb3e4119ee469d1c5185de27fc4ccaaf80:4

value
320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9dd34949310a6d128116d297f229247254cf282 OP_EQUAL
address
3MYyYnqKgEHqK7T6fDbFB9RbTAsr1aa4ux
transaction
52d714854583231138fad21c8783fccb3e4119ee469d1c5185de27fc4ccaaf80
spent
true